About Riadh Abdelfattah

Riadh Abdelfattah is a scholar working on Environmental Engineering, Aerospace Engineering and Media Technology, having authored 58 papers that have together received 381 indexed citations. Recurring topics across this work include Synthetic Aperture Radar (SAR) Applications and Techniques (43 papers), Soil Moisture and Remote Sensing (28 papers) and Advanced SAR Imaging Techniques (16 papers). The work is most often cited by research in Environmental Engineering (170 citations), Aerospace Engineering (233 citations) and Media Technology (54 citations). Riadh Abdelfattah has collaborated with scholars based in Tunisia, France and Canada. Frequent co-authors include Karem Chokmani, Jean‐Marie Nicolas, Renaud Hostache, Marco Chini, Nadhira Ben Aïssa, Rachid Lhissou, Abderrazak El Harti, Gouenou Coatrieux, Jean‐Marie Nicolas and Md Maruf Mortula. Their work appears in journals such as SHILAP Revista de lepidopterología, IEEE Transactions on Geoscience and Remote Sensing and IEEE Access.
